How Two-Factor Authentication Works
You sit down at your computer, ready to check your email. As you enter your password, you expect immediate access, but instead, you are prompted to enter a six-digit code sent to your phone. Frustration creeps in as you scramble to find your phone and input the code before it expires. Why does this extra step exist, and why is it necessary? It's a scene familiar to many, a minor inconvenience in the pursuit of greater security.
Two-factor authentication, often abbreviated as 2FA, is a security process that many people find confusing or cumbersome. While it adds an additional layer of security, the necessity of having a secondary device or remembering to check your email for codes can be frustrating. Many users wonder why a password alone isn't sufficient.
This article will demystify two-factor authentication by explaining its purpose, how it works, and why it sometimes feels like an unnecessary obstacle. We'll also address common misconceptions to provide a clearer understanding of this crucial security feature.
Understanding two-factor authentication is essential because it plays a critical role in protecting personal and sensitive information in an increasingly digital world. As cyber threats grow more sophisticated, additional security measures like 2FA become vital in safeguarding our online presence.
The origins and reasoning behind familiar things.
What Two-Factor Authentication Is Meant to Do
Two-factor authentication is designed to enhance the security of online accounts by requiring two forms of verification before granting access. The goal is to make it significantly more difficult for unauthorized users to gain entry, even if they have obtained your password. This system aims to protect sensitive information from cybercriminals and unauthorized access.
The concept of two-factor authentication isn't new. Historically, it has existed in various forms, such as requiring a physical key in addition to a password. However, the rise of digital technology and the increasing frequency of cyber-attacks have made it more prevalent and necessary in the online space.
2FA addresses the problem of password vulnerabilities. Passwords can be stolen, guessed, or leaked, and relying solely on them leaves accounts susceptible to breaches. By introducing a second factor, such as a code sent to a mobile device, biometric verification, or a physical token, the system adds an extra layer of security, effectively reducing the risk of unauthorized access.
How Two-Factor Authentication Actually Works in Practice
The process of two-factor authentication involves multiple steps that work together to verify a user's identity. When you attempt to log in to an account with 2FA, the first step is entering your username and password as usual. This is the first factor of authentication, something you know.
Once the system verifies the password, it triggers the second step: sending a verification code or prompt to a registered device or account. This could be a text message, an email, or a notification from an authentication app like Google Authenticator or Duo Mobile. This second factor is something you have.
In some cases, 2FA might involve biometric verification, such as a fingerprint or facial recognition, which acts as something you are. This additional layer is becoming more common as devices with biometric capabilities become widespread.
After receiving the second-factor prompt, you must enter the code or approve the notification to complete the login process. Each code is typically time-sensitive and expires after a short period, enhancing security by limiting the window of opportunity for potential attackers.
Why Two-Factor Authentication Feels Slow, Rigid, or Frustrating
One reason two-factor authentication can feel slow or cumbersome is the reliance on external devices for the second factor. If the device is not immediately accessible or if there are connectivity issues, this can delay the login process, causing frustration.
Another aspect contributing to frustration is the time-sensitive nature of the codes. While this is a security feature designed to limit exposure, it requires users to act quickly, which can be inconvenient if they are multitasking or if the code delivery is delayed.
The rigidity of the system is also due to its design to be uncompromising in security. There is little room for error, and any deviation from the expected process can lock users out. This strictness is necessary to prevent unauthorized access, but it can feel inflexible for legitimate users facing minor technical issues.
What People Misunderstand About Two-Factor Authentication
A common misconception about two-factor authentication is that it is foolproof. While it significantly enhances security, it is not invulnerable. Phishing attacks and social engineering can still compromise accounts if attackers manage to intercept the second factor or manipulate users into providing it.
Another misunderstanding is that all forms of 2FA are equally secure. Some methods, such as SMS-based verification, are less secure than app-based or biometric verifications due to vulnerabilities in SMS interception.
Lastly, many people believe 2FA is only necessary for high-value accounts. In reality, any account can benefit from the added security, as even seemingly insignificant information can be used to build profiles for more targeted attacks. Implementing 2FA across all accounts can greatly enhance overall digital security.
Understanding the workings of two-factor authentication reveals why it is a critical component of modern digital security. Despite its occasional frustrations, it offers a substantial defense against unauthorized access, safeguarding our digital lives.
Note: This article is for informational purposes only and is not a substitute for professional advice. If you need guidance on specific situations described in this article, consider consulting a qualified professional.